Ekaterina Makarova, Elena Vesnina complete Russia Fed Cup rally

MOSCOW, April 21 (UPI) -- The Russian doubles team of Ekaterina Makarova and Elena Vesnina bested their Slovakian opponents Sunday, completing an improbable Fed Cup semifinal rally.

The Russians advanced to play either Italy or the Czech Republic in November's final after Makarova and Vesnina prevailed over the Slovak duo of Dominika Cibulkova and Daniela Hantuchova 4-6, 6-3, 6-1, competing Russia's desperate comeback from a 2-0 deficit.

Russia seemed on the verge of defeat after Maria Kirilenko fell to Hantuchova and Anastasia Pavlyuchenkova was bested by Cibulkova in Saturday's first two singles matches.

But the Russians they stormed back in Sunday's reverse singles match-ups.

Kirilenko first prevented a Slovakian sweep with a 7-5, 6-1 triumph over Cibulkova and Makarova continued the rally a with a 6-3, 4-6, 6-4 win over Hantuchova, setting up the decisive doubles showdown.

Russia's opponent in the Fed Cup final will be determined Monday when Italy and the Czech Republic complete their rain-delayed semifinal in Palermo, Italy.

The Italians hold a 2-1 lead in that series.
